メインコンテンツへスキップする

How to enable system-wide filtering in AdGuard for iOS

info

この記事では、システムレベルでお使いのデバイスを保護する多機能広告ブロッカー、「AdGuard for iOS」について書いています。 To see how it works firsthand, download the AdGuard app

システムワイドブロックについて

iOSでのシステムワイドブロックとは、Safariブラウザ以外、つまり他のアプリやブラウザで、ネットワークレベルで広告やトラッカー(個人情報追跡ソフト)をブロックすることです。 This article will tell you how to enable it on your iOS device.

On iOS, the only way to block ads and trackers system-wide is to use DNS filtering.

First, you have to enable DNS protection. To do so:

  1. Open AdGuard for iOS.
  2. Tap Protection icon (the second icon in the bottom menu bar).
  3. Turn DNS protection switch on.

DNS通信を保護画面 *mobile_border

Now, if your purpose is to block ads and trackers system-wide, you have three options:

  1. Use AdGuard DNS filter (Protection (the shield icon in the bottom menu) → DNS protectionDNS filteringDNS filtersAdGuard DNS filter).
  2. Use AdGuard DNS server (Protection (the shield icon in the bottom menu) → DNS protectionDNS serverAdGuard DNS) or another blocking DNS server to your liking.
  3. Add a custom DNS filter/hosts file to your liking.

The first and third option have several advantages:

  • You can use any DNS server at your discretion and you are not tied up to a specific blocking server, because the filter does the blocking.
  • You can add multiple DNS filters and/or hosts files (although using too many might slow down AdGuard).

DNSフィルタリングの仕組み

How to add custom DNS filter/hosts file

You can add any DNS filter or hosts file you like.

For the sake of the example, let's add OISD Blocklist Big.

  1. Copy this link: https://big.oisd.nl (it's a link for OISD Blocklist Big filter)
  2. Open Protection (the shield icon in the bottom menu) → DNS protectionDNS filteringDNS filters.
  3. Tap Add a filter.
  4. Paste the link into the filter URL field.
  5. Tap NextAdd.

DNSフィルタ追加画面 *mobile_border

Add any number of other DNS filters the same way by pasting a different URL at step 4. 様々なフィルターやそのリンクはこちらで確認することができます。